Dimitrov Reaches 2025 Miami Open Third Round; Swiatek Advances
Friday’s ATP Tour and WTA Results
Friday’s action at the Miami Open presented by Itau saw former world No. 3 Grigor Dimitrov advance to the round of 32, defeating wild-card Federico Cina from Italy 6-1, 6-4.
In a match that latest one hour and eight minutes, Dimitrov hit 19 winners, struck four aces, broke serve on three occasions and won 81 percent of his first serve points.
Currently ranked No. 15 in the world, Dimitrov will next face No. 22 Karen Khachanov.
Khachanov dismissed Australian Nick Kyrgios 7-6(3), 6-0 a for a place in round four.
Other winners on the day saw No. 5 seed Casper Ruud, No. 15 seed Lorenzo Musetti and No. 18 seed Felix Auger-Aliassime all reaching the third round.
Matches that are still on deck on Friday will feature No. 2 seed Carlos Alcaraz, No. 4 seed Novak Djokovic, No. 7 seed Daniil Medvedev, No. 9 seed Stefanos Tsitsipas and No. 12 seed Tommy Paul.
On Saturday, top seed Alexander Zverev, No. 3 seed Taylor Fritz, No. 6 seed Jack Draper, No. 11 Holger Rune and No. 13 seed Ben Shelton will be featured.

Swiatek Reaches Third Round
Five-time Major winner Iga Swiatek reached the third round in Miami on Friday, defeating former world No. 4 Caroline Garcia 6-2, 7-5.
Needing one hour and 34 minutes to prevail, Swiatek hit eight aces, broke serve on five occasions and won 69 of her first serve points.
The Polish star, who has not won an event since Roland Garros last year, will next face either No. 27 seed Elise Mertens or Peyton Stearns from the United States.
Other women’s winners on the day included Anna Blinkova and No. 32 seed Anna Kalinskaya.
Blinkova ousted No. 13 seed Diana Shnaider 6-4, 7-6(0).
Still to come on Friday, No. 4 seed Jessica Pegula, No. 5 seed Madison Keys, No. 8 seed Emma Navarro and recent BNP Paribas Open winner Mirra Andreeva will be in action.
Saturday’s schedule in Miami will be highlighted by top seed Aryna Sabalenka and No. 3 seed Coco Gauff.
